Plugin authors: the Minthaven conversion engine rounds at the final step only, using banker's rounding to four decimal places. Never round intermediate values in your plugin, or reconciliation totals will drift. To run the conformance suite, your plugin must authenticate against the Minthaven verification service using the key that follows.

service key, hahaf-hahag: qvz7-0frcibk

Nice work on DeployOwl overall — the status summaries read well. One thing though: the bot polls the release API on a fixed interval with no jitter, so every instance hammers it at the same second. Can we add backoff with jitter, and maybe cap the message edit rate so we don't spam the channel during long rollouts? I'd suggest we standardize on the values I tested last sprint, listed here.

tuning constants:
THRESHOLDS = {
    "kelix": 280,
    "druvan": 756,
    "oliael": 399,
}

Ticket: Config drift — GiftNote receipt mailer

For the weekly sync: the donation-receipt mailer (GiftNote) in prod has drifted from what's in the repo. Someone hand-edited retry counts and the send window during the year-end rush and never backported the change. Result: staging sends receipts immediately while prod batches them hourly, which confused QA last week. Proposal: adopt the prod values as canonical, commit them, and re-enable the drift alarm. For reference, the current live values on prod are listed below.

config for baduf-yajep:
[druax]
host = druax.qorvelsys.corp
user = druax_svc
database = druax_prod